The Lion’s major $500,000 fundraising project for the Wellington Regional Children’s Hospital Outdoor Rehabilitation and Therapeutic Facility (“Playscape”) was completed yesterday with a Ribbon Cutting Opening Ceremony.
Attached is a photo of Playscape during the opening ceremony and also the Honours Board giving good recognition to all Lions clubs including The Lions Club of Kapiti who donated $10,000 .
And the Lions movement donated a further $20,000 to the Children’s Hospital at the end of the ceremony.
